Hello,
One of my clients is using an old version of wordpress.
On google's web master tools there are about 5 messages recommending an upgrade.
My question is: Could this affect rankings?
Thanks
-
Agreed but Create a back up prior to updating to be sure that whatever theme and plugins you are using work.
-
I'm with Mark - definitely not a rankings issue unless and until the older, vulnerable version results in the client getting hacked by somebody like a pharma spammer. Or worse yet, something that hosts and distributes malware via thier site and ends up getting them marked with the dreaded Red Box of Death (Google blocking the site as dangerous).
WordPress updating is not especially difficult, as long as the client has a proper quality backup ready in case anything should go wrong. The cost (either time or fee to a reputable systems administrator-type) should be considered a standard operating cost just like hosting fees and domain registration (ans SEO!).
It's really not worth the risk not to stay updated, especially if the client is depending on the income from their site.

It's more of a site security issue - not updating your wordpress and plugins leaves you vulnerable to security flaws exploited in old wordpress installs - Google is trying to help you and encourage you to update your wordpress to maintain security and prevent the site from being hacked.
I don't believe it's a rankings issue, but more quality of website and health of the web in general issue that Google is sending out these messages.
